Comprehensive Introduction to Drug Theme Music

The drug theme in music refers to compositions that explore or evoke the experiences, culture, and consequences associated with drug use. This thematic style often incorporates psychedelic, experimental, or hallucinatory soundscapes, creating immersive auditory experiences that mirror altered states of consciousness. The origins of the drug theme in music can be traced back to the 1960s counterculture era, particularly in psychedelic rock, where bands used music to express the effects of substances such as LSD, cannabis, and psilocybin. Over decades, the drug theme has evolved to appear in multiple genres, including electronic, hip-hop, jazz, and pop, often reflecting both the allure and the dangers of drug use while influencing fashion, visual art, and cultural movements.

Sub-tags and Classifications of Drug Theme Music

  • Psychedelic Drug Theme

    Psychedelic drug theme music focuses on creating immersive, mind-alDrug Theme Musictering sound experiences that mimic the sensory distortions induced by hallucinogens. Often characterized by reverb-drenched guitars, unconventional song structures, and layered synth textures, this sub-tag emerged in the 1960s with iconic bands like The Beatles and Pink Floyd leading the movement.

  • Hip-Hop and Rap Drug Theme

    Hip-hop and rap drug theme music often narrates street experiences related to drug culture, including both the struggles and the lifestyle. Lyrics may explore addiction, drug dealing, or recreational use, while beats and production can reflect gritty or hypnotic atmospheres. Artists like Future, A$AP Rocky, and Travis Scott have prominently contributed to this sub-genre.

  • Electronic and Trance Drug Theme

    In electronic music, the drug theme is expressed through repetitive, trance-inducing rhythms, deep basslines, and euphoric synth layers, designed to enhance immersive experiences in club or festival environments. Sub-genres like psytrance and chillwave are particularly associated with this theme, evoking altered mental states.

  • Jazz and Experimental Drug Theme

    Jazz and experimental music with a drug theme often emphasize improvisation, freeform structures, and unusual harmonic progressions to emulate the unpredictability of altered consciousness. Artists like Miles Davis and Sun Ra have explored these sonic landscapes to convey experiences associated with substances such as marijuana or psychedelics.

Famous Artists and Iconic Works in Drug Theme Music

  • The Beatles

    Pioneers of psychedelic drug theme music, The Beatles integrated drug-inspired experiences into albums like 'Sgt. Pepper's Lonely Hearts Club Band' and 'Magical Mystery Tour,' blending surreal lyrics with experimental studio techniques.

    The Dark Side of the Moon – Pink Floyd

    This seminal album exemplifies drug theme music by merging lyrical explorations of mental health, existentialism, and altered consciousness with pioneering studio effects, tape loops, and synthesizers. Its immersive soundscapes simulate hallucinatory experiences, making it a cornerstone of psychedelic music.

  • Pink Floyd

    Pink Floyd is renowned for their exploration of the psychedelic drug theme through albums like 'The Piper at the Gates of Dawn' and 'The Dark Side of the Moon,' combining complex soundscapes with themes of altered consciousness and existential reflection.

    Lucy in the Sky with Diamonds – The Beatles

    A hallmark of psychedelic and drug theme music, this song uses surreal imagery and dreamlike melodies to depict a hallucinatory experience. Innovative production techniques, such as layered vocals and unconventional chord progressions, enhance the psychedelic effect.

  • Travis Scott

    In modern hip-hop, Travis Scott frequently incorporates drug theme elements into both lyrics and production, with albums like 'Astroworld' showcasing trippy audio effects and narratives influenced by recreational substance use.

    Bitches Brew – Miles Davis

    This album represents the intersection of jazz improvisation and experimental drug theme music. Through extended instrumental solos, unconventional harmonies, and fluid rhythms, Davis conveys a sense of altered reality and boundary-pushing creativity.

  • Miles Davis

    Miles Davis brought drug theme influences into jazz with albums like 'Bitches Brew,' where improvisational and experimental structures convey the fluidity and unpredictability associated with drug-altered states.
